History

It was the year 1969. Balurghat was not as flourished and well knitted as it is now. Especially during the era of Bangladesh liberation war, the influx of cross-border migration contributed a lot towards the expansion of slums at the outskirts of Balurghat town. As a result those belonging to the supportable family background could somehow able to fit themselves, but the future of the children belonging to the family of those poor slum dwellers and daily earners was coming under dark shadow. This drew the attention of a few educated youths and they planned to remedy that. Accordingly Niharendu Roy, Sishir Chatterjee, Subhas Chandra Saha, Dilip Rahut, Swapan Singh, Mihir Kumar Sarkar, Sibupada Das and so on under the careful guidance of Dilip Dhar, the pioneer of Balurghat who later became the founder of the school too, planned to organise a school to accommodate the children of those downtrodden people nearer to their temporary shelter in order to guide them in the right path of the society.
